2 – A few years back, I was loving everything at Walmart fashion-wise. Their house brands tend to be great quality and some are made of organic materials (and they have a new brand, Scenario, that looks really cute). But I felt like the last year or two fell a little flat for me and there wasn’t much I got excited about. But, wow. They are back in a big way! I just ordered this cardigan sweater jacket in navy blue (with striped trim, cuffs and collar) and loved it so much I ordered the burgundy, too! It has some structure since it’s a heavier material and is generously sized (I ordered a large, so go with your smaller size if between sizes). With the weight it could just as easily be worn as a light jacket or cardigan blazer. It has a slightly cropped fit (I’m super long torso-ed and don’t find it too short) that looks great with high-waisted jeans. It could be worn open or closed, as the gold buttons are fully functionable. It gives major Tuckernuck vibes on a Walmart budget! The stock photos are not doing it justice! I promise you that nobody will believe it’s from Walmart.

3 – A friend recently gave me this wooden pumpkin candle for my birthday, and holy crap. It might be one of the best fall candles I’ve ever smelled. Kurtis and I burned it for hours yesterday because we both loved it so much! And the wooden pumpkin vessel couldn’t be cuter for fall! The scent includes pumpkin, bourbon vanilla, molasses, allspice, clove and nutmeg and is quintessential fall!

4 – I recently bought these $20 lime green ballet flats because I’ve been loving this shade of green this year. The reviews are excellent and they did not disappoint in person. They’re so cute and the perfect color! They remind me so much of these ballet flats that cost 6x the price – and I personally love the addition of the pearl to the save version! They’re actually very comfy (if you’re between sizes, I’d order up half size if available). The color is pretty true on my screen (they call it lime green but it’s more of a chartreuse).
